We Sink Ships is a collaboration featuring Heidi Kuisma, a Finnish born, Glasgow based photographer and Neil Milton, a Scottish photographer, musician and record label owner living in Warsaw in Poland. Together they create and curate online photo exhibitions and are responsible for We Sink Ships radio, a new series of weekly podcasts, hosted on the Scottish online radio station, Radio Magnetic.
Each month, four shows loosely combine to form one episode. Every Tuesday We Sink Ships will bring you some chat and some music beginning every month with a feature on something we love – it might be a band, a label, an artist, a gallery or a venue and then Neil will play out with 45 minutes of electro-disco-wonk-pop.
The following Tuesday each month, We Sink Ships will invite a guest DJ to record a set which will be preceded by an introduction to and a chat with their guest. On the 3rd Tuesday of the month, Heidi will take her turn to play some music but not before they have discussed a monthly Nick-Hornby-esque top 5. Finishing off the month, Tuesday number four will be something a little different; with the imminent return of Neil’s too many fireworks record label, We Sink Ships are presenting the Too Many Fireworks podcast, featuring music from the label, past and present, plus Neil’s latest ambient, minimalist or alternative-classical favourites.
